For the 2002 Hyundai Elantra, the supplied fitment data lists an H1 bulb for the high beam. No low-beam bulb is provided in this data, so verify the low-beam housing and existing bulb before ordering a replacement. Fog-light fitment is listed as either H3 or H3C; check the fog-light assembly to confirm which version your vehicle uses.
Other useful exterior bulb specifications include 2357A for the front turn signal and parking light, 1156 for the reverse light and center stop light, and 2357R for the brake and tail lights. The rear turn signal uses 1156A, while the front side marker uses 194NA.
For convenience lighting, the dome light uses DE3175, and the courtesy and trunk lights use DE3022. License-plate lighting is listed with either 168 or 917, so compare the installed bulb or socket before purchasing.
